It's not often that the word unique is used when it comes to bra design, with
all bras being variations on a theme, based on soft cup (bras without wires) and
underwired bras. Now Playtex have introduced a new type of bra replacing the
traditional wire with a flexi support panel. Now why fix it, if it isn't broke I
hear you ask ? Well the answer to that is that Playtex see themselves as
providing bras for the over 40's (although we find we have fans who are a lot
younger than 40) and their research tells them that the over 40's want their
busts to look like it did 10 years ago. Now this isn't about cleavage or
anything that you might expect from a wonderbra. What women are looking for is a
natural, firmer, younger looking shape and with this new bra Playtex have found
the answer.
The Playtex
Tonique Contour creates the youthful effect by using a Flexi Support panel
which gives a natural looking shape, providing lift along the bottom and side of
the breast in a comfortable and invisible way. The result is that the bust line
looks younger, contoured and rounded, providing a fantastic silhouette.

So how does the flexi support work? Well the moulded bottom cup contains the
flexi support contained within light padding to ensure comfort and shape. The
panels are adapted to suit each cup size so that the support is there throughout
the size range.
